Job Summary: We are seeking a detail-oriented and experienced Contract Administrator to oversee and manage customer-facing contract life cycle, including SaaS agreements, NaaS agreements, hardware supplier/Sales/Procurement agreements (Meters, Endpoints, Data Collectors), AMI Services, AMI Services Subcontractors, Direct RFPs that become the basis for supplier agreements, and Distributor NaaS contracts. The Contract Administrator will ensure that all contracts and the process to finalize are compliant, well-documented while being aligned with the company's policy and objectives.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Contract Management:
    • Drafting from boiler plates for situation, review, and support negotiation of customer-facing contracts, including SaaS agreements, NaaS agreements, and hardware supplier/Sales/Procurement agreements.
    • Leverage Direct RFPs submissions and ensure they align with resulting contractual agreements.
    • Manage AMI Services contracts, including those with subcontractors and distributors.
    • Manage the renewal cycle as applicable.
    • Maintain a comprehensive database of all contracts and related documents that is leveraged by the organization.
  • Compliance and Risk Management:
    • Ensure all contracts comply with legal, financial, and regulatory requirements.
    • Identify and mitigate potential risks associated with contracts.
    • Work closely with the business and legal team to address any contractual issues.
  • Collaboration and Communication:
    • Coordinate and collaborate with various departments, including Sales, Marketing, Customer Experience, Finance and leadership to ensure contract terms meet the company's needs.
    • Act as a liaison between the company and its customers, suppliers, and subcontractors.
    • Conduct regular meetings with stakeholders to review contract performance and address any issues.
  • Performance Monitoring:
    • Monitor contract performance and ensure all parties meet their contractual obligations.
    • Provide regular reports on contract status, performance metrics, and any issues that arise.
    • Conduct audits and quality checks to ensure compliance with contract terms.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Business Administration, Law, or a related field.
  • Proven experience in contract management, preferably in a customer-facing role.
  • Strong understanding of SaaS, NaaS, and hardware supplier agreements.
  • Excellent negotiation, communication, and interpersonal skills.
  • Detail-oriented with strong organizational and analytical skills.
  • Ability to work independently and manage multiple contracts simultaneously.
  • Proficiency in contract management software and Microsoft Office Suite.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Knowledge of regulatory requirements related to SaaS and NaaS agreements.
  • Certification in contract management (e.g., Certified Professional Contract Manager - CPCM).
